cabal-install-3.8.1.0: src/Distribution/Client/ProjectFlags.hs
{-# LANGUAGE DeriveGeneric #-}
{-# LANGUAGE OverloadedStrings #-}
module Distribution.Client.ProjectFlags (
ProjectFlags(..),
defaultProjectFlags,
projectFlagsOptions,
removeIgnoreProjectOption,
) where
import Distribution.Client.Compat.Prelude
import Prelude ()
import Distribution.ReadE (succeedReadE)
import Distribution.Simple.Command
( MkOptDescr, OptionField(optionName), ShowOrParseArgs (..), boolOpt', option
, reqArg )
import Distribution.Simple.Setup (Flag (..), flagToList, flagToMaybe, toFlag, trueArg)
data ProjectFlags = ProjectFlags
{ flagProjectFileName :: Flag FilePath
-- ^ The cabal project file name; defaults to @cabal.project@.
-- The name itself denotes the cabal project file name, but it also
-- is the base of auxiliary project files, such as
-- @cabal.project.local@ and @cabal.project.freeze@ which are also
-- read and written out in some cases. If the path is not found
-- in the current working directory, we will successively probe
-- relative to parent directories until this name is found.
, flagIgnoreProject :: Flag Bool
-- ^ Whether to ignore the local project (i.e. don't search for cabal.project)
-- The exact interpretation might be slightly different per command.
}
deriving (Show, Generic)
defaultProjectFlags :: ProjectFlags
defaultProjectFlags = ProjectFlags
{ flagProjectFileName = mempty
, flagIgnoreProject = toFlag False
-- Should we use 'Last' here?
}
projectFlagsOptions :: ShowOrParseArgs -> [OptionField ProjectFlags]
projectFlagsOptions showOrParseArgs =
[ option [] ["project-file"]
"Set the name of the cabal.project file to search for in parent directories"
flagProjectFileName (\pf flags -> flags { flagProjectFileName = pf })
(reqArg "FILE" (succeedReadE Flag) flagToList)
, option ['z'] ["ignore-project"]
"Ignore local project configuration"
-- Flag True: --ignore-project is given and --project-file is not given
-- Flag False: --ignore-project and --project-file is given
-- NoFlag: neither --ignore-project or --project-file is given
flagIgnoreProject (\v flags -> flags { flagIgnoreProject = if v == NoFlag then NoFlag else toFlag ((flagProjectFileName flags) == NoFlag && v == Flag True) })
(yesNoOpt showOrParseArgs)
]
-- | As almost all commands use 'ProjectFlags' but not all can honour
-- "ignore-project" flag, provide this utility to remove the flag
-- parsing from the help message.
removeIgnoreProjectOption :: [OptionField a] -> [OptionField a]
removeIgnoreProjectOption = filter (\o -> optionName o /= "ignore-project")
instance Monoid ProjectFlags where
mempty = gmempty
mappend = (<>)
instance Semigroup ProjectFlags where
(<>) = gmappend
yesNoOpt :: ShowOrParseArgs -> MkOptDescr (b -> Flag Bool) (Flag Bool -> b -> b) b
yesNoOpt ShowArgs sf lf = trueArg sf lf
yesNoOpt _ sf lf = boolOpt' flagToMaybe Flag (sf, lf) ([], map ("no-" ++) lf) sf lf
